How much do solar panels cost in Ashland?
The average cost per watt for solar panels in Corvallis is $2.53/W. The national average is $3.00/W, putting you at a cost advantage right away. To put that unit price in perspective, your typical 5 kilowatt (kW) panel system will cost $12,650 on average. This includes the cost of panels only, it does not take into account any available incentives or savings.

How long do solar panel installations take in Ashland?
The solar panel installation itself takes one to three days in most cases, barring any complex routing requirements or large-scale applications. The construction itself falls under local regulations, meaning that the proper permits will be required along with any inspections the city may want to conduct. If you are a Pacific Power customer and want the rebates on power, you’ll need to reach out to the company to have this properly inspected and set up.
